Implementing Positive Health in Wallonia to the next level

On Monday, February 19th, the Sustainability Unit of the Faculty of Medicine Université de Liège, in collaboration with Eclosio ONG, and in partnership with the Department of Physical Medicine of CHU de Liège and Health for Future Belgium Liège, organized an evening conference on Positive Health.

Originally developed over a decade ago in the Netherlands by Dr. Machteld Huber, the concept has sparked interest within the Belgian healthcare landscape. It has the potential to align with current concrete political ambitions regarding healthcare organization.

Dr. Karolien van den Brekel-Dijkstra from Positive Health International was invited to speak in the first part of the conference about the context, research, and inception of positive health. The second part focused on the application of positive health in daily practice, both at an individual level and within communities across various health and well-being target groups.

It was still a new concept for many, and the interactive exercises allowed everyone to experience it directly for themselves.
